    Nearly every industry today relies on software to innovate, scale, and compete, making software engineering one of the most in-demand career paths globally. This beginner-friendly course introduces learners to the core principles, processes, and practices used in modern software development, with no prior programming experience required.

    You will explore the Software Development Lifecycle (SDLC), common software development methodologies such as Agile, and the roles and responsibilities within software engineering teams. The course also introduces fundamental programming concepts, development tools, software stacks, and deployment environments, helping you understand how applications are built from idea to production.

    Through hands-on labs and guided activities, you will gain practical exposure to programming basics, including writing simple programs and working within an interactive development environment. Insights from experienced software engineers provide a real-world perspective on career paths, required skillsets, and daily responsibilities, helping you confidently explore opportunities in software engineering or collaborate more effectively with technical teams.

    You will be able to:

    • Explain the Software Development Lifecycle (SDLC) and apply its phases to real-world software projects.
    • Identify and use common software development tools, technologies, and application stacks.
    • Understand fundamental programming concepts, including variables, loops, and conditional logic.
    • Compare compiled and interpreted programming languages and identify their use cases.
    • Describe basic software architecture, design principles, and deployment approaches.
    • Relate technical and soft skills to different software engineering roles and career paths.
